Crushing Leaves
Morrow of fright, it’s warm of autumn’s
delight
with spice in the tea and the wind on a
spree.
Like sea at a glance, steps a ritual
dance
to be crushing leaves, the crunch my ear
receives.
It’s the setting sun and I’ll wake to more
fun
and my dreams so deep, under trees I’m
asleep.
Twilight
How sweet the moon empowers me;
bitterness of the sun in my veins.
To feel that hour when I’m free
like water and air when it rains
and the meeting of ice and flames.
I’m twilight, see the colors run.
Past the clock, my silhouette remains
from hills to valleys, I’m undone.
In My Bed
Here in my bed, I listened to the rain
like the sky shrouded the earth with its tears
and night took the lead when the sun was slain
the steady rhythm chased away my fears
it was truly like music to my ears!
Lost in the beat, darkness covered my eyes
deep in my heart, I understood the cries
were there other sounds, I don’t remember
the only care for our last goodbyes
as me and the world were put to slumber.
